Output 77ccf40309ad5be5c6bf24e446bcf4a386661f7935a25f0bc43bdeaf112c55be:0

value
26297435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a2e2c492dbfd611a347ce14b3d951b19c95227b OP_EQUAL
address
MHabAvJqhfz7pQgEGr8hxfoDSDTX5gga9T
transaction
77ccf40309ad5be5c6bf24e446bcf4a386661f7935a25f0bc43bdeaf112c55be
spent
true